The Plant

KOELREUTERIA paniculata ‘Coral Sun’ is a golden rain tree that develops impressive coral-colored shoots in spring. This phenomenon affects both the leaves and the stems. Later, the foliage takes on a soft green hue, with a slight golden yellow visible in our photo.

Furthermore, in autumn, the leaves of this extraordinary plant are adorned with bright orange and golden yellow shades.

This golden rain tree represents a very slow-growing variety. In fact, it forms a small shrub, at best a small tree, unlike the typical species which belongs to the category of trees. Its small size makes it an excellent plant for small gardens and beds.

Finally, golden rain trees demonstrate great resilience to pollution, drought, and soil pH.

History and Origin

While the typical species KOELREUTERIA paniculata has been planted for centuries, it originates from China and Korea. In 1747, Pierre d’Incarville sent seeds of this plant to Europe. The plant is named KOELREUTERIA in honor of Joseph Gottlieb Kölreuter (1733-1806), a German professor of natural history and a pioneer in the study and hybridization of plants.

Moreover, in ancient China (Zhou Dynasty), it was one of the five official commemorative trees. It was the tree of scholars that was planted near the tombs of scientists. In addition, its seeds were used to make soap in rural areas.

However, the KOELREUTERIA paniculata ‘Coral Sun’ is a relatively recent discovery. Henny Kolster discovered it in 1993 in the Netherlands. It is a sport (a natural genetic mutation) among seedlings.

Subsequently, the plant was legally protected and introduced to the international market in the early 2000s. It then won the prestigious Award of Garden Merit from the RHS (Royal Horticultural Society).

How to plant and care for KOELREUTERIA paniculata ‘Coral Sun’?

Planting

As mentioned above, this golden rain tree has impressive resilience. Nevertheless, we advise you to take the following points into account to guarantee its good establishment:

  1. Find it a place in partial shade or full sun. If the sun shines on it from behind in the morning or evening, this will create a spectacular effect.
  2. It accepts fresh to moist, moderately moist, or even dry soils.
  3. The soil can be light, normal, or heavy with an acidic, neutral, or calcareous pH.

Care

As with any newly planted plant, we recommend maintaining regular watering for the first two years and especially during dry periods. Also read our tips on how to water properly and save water here.

Otherwise, it is a very low-maintenance plant. If you need to prune it, do so before the appearance of new shoots, in February or March.
